Lichfield City Station serves passengers with a variety of facilities aimed at enhancing their travel experience. The ticket office is open Monday to Sunday with varying hours, and ticket machines are available for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. The presence of CCTV enhances the safety and security across the station premises.
For those in need of assistance, the station provides staff help during specified hours, and additional support can be contacted via its customer contact centre. Step-free access is available, making it a welcoming environment for passengers with limited mobility. Although the station does not currently offer smartcard facilities, visitors will find induction loops and accessible toilets throughout the platform.

Although there's no ATM on-site, planning ahead can ensure you have everything you need before departure. For cyclists, Lichfield City offers proper bicycle storage with CCTV coverage, though cycle hire services are not available.
Car parking is operated by SABA UK and is open 24 hours for daily, weekly, monthly, and annual parking needs. With contactless payment options and the Saba Parking app, you have a flexible and easy way to manage your parking.

Your journey through Northwich station begins with a modest array of facilities. The ticket office is open Monday through Friday from 06:15 to 13:15, and on Saturdays from 07:15 to 14:15, but it remains closed on Sundays. If you rely on ticket machines and ticket collections purchased online, please note that these services are not available here.
Accessibility remains a priority, with step-free access to the platform heading towards Manchester. While some parts can be accessed easily, the Chester-bound platform requires navigating a stepped footbridge – making prior arrangements for assistance might be necessary. Fortunately, helpful features such as accessible ticket machines and an induction loop enhance the experience for those requiring assistance.
Northwich station offers several onward travel options to simplify your journey. For times of rail disruptions, a rail replacement bus service conveniently operates from the station car park. Taxi services can also be organized, ensuring seamless travel into town or further afield.
Though bicycle hire is not directly available at the station, two integral stands are provided on Platform 1 for those who prefer to pedal away.
